A Santa Barbara based Real Estate Investment Company is looking for a real estate acquisitions analyst with 1 or more years of experience to assist in underwriting and investigating multi-family investment opportunities.
This position reports directly to the Vice President of Acquisitions.
Primary responsibilities include:
Create and maintain financial pro-forma models, long-term cash flow projections for multi-year acquisitions, operations and dispositions planning
Assist in performing financing and refinancing analyses
Monitor and analyze the financial performance of the properties and portfolios
Provide support for property budgets, business plans, quarterly re-forecasts, and variance analyses
Develop a working knowledge of leases, various documents, and agreements
Assist in preparation of investor reporting
Secondary responsibilities and areas for future growth include:
Identify potential acquisition targets, assist in due diligence process and closing real estate transactions
Develop, cultivate and maintain relationships with key brokers and lenders
Obtain market data for all existing investment opportunities and prospective investment opportunities
Ability to cold call prospective properties (owners)
The ideal candidate will have the following attributes:
Bachelor's degree in Real Estate, Finance, Accounting, Civil Engineering, Construction, Urban/City Planning, Economics or related field
Ability to work on multiple projects in a fast paced, time sensitive environment
Excellent communication, organizational and writing skills
Strong quantitative skills
Excellent analytical and financial modeling skills with Microsoft Excel
Passion for real estate
Preferred:
2 years analyst experience in the real estate industry
Knowledge of the real estate transaction process and experience underwriting multifamily properties
Basic knowledge of development and renovation principles and processes
Experience with Real Estate Accounting Software (RealPage)
Strong Excel skills
